Skip to content
首页 » 博客 » 如何在 Python 中从 Excel 工作表中删除数据透视表

如何在 Python 中从 Excel 工作表中删除数据透视表

  • by
  • Uncategorized

使用 Excel 数据时,数据透视表通过汇总大型数据集使分析变得更加容易。但随着分析的发展,您可能需要删除旧的数据透视表以保持工作表干净或为新的见解做好准备。您可以在几秒钟内删除任何数据透视表,无需手动搜索,也不会留下损坏的引用。在本指南中,我们将引导您了解如何使用 Python 从 Excel 工作表中删除数据透视表。

这是给谁的?

Excel 高级用户可以自动化每月的卡片组
每周一重建仪表板的数据分析师
宁愿编写五行代码也不愿与 GUI 对抗的 Python 开发人员
需要防弹、可重复清理的自动化工程师

那么,你准备好了吗?让我们删除该数据透视表并继续生活。

使用 Aspose.Cells for Python 删除数据透视表

Aspose.Cells for Python via .NET 是一个功能强大的 Excel 自动化库。它允许开发人员以编程方式创建、修改和管理 Excel 文件,而无需依赖 Microsoft Excel。它支持广泛的 Excel 操作,包括使用数据透视表、图表、数据验证和公式。

首先,通过 pip 安装 Aspose.Cells:

pip 安装 aspose-cells-python

分步:使用 Python 从 Excel 工作表中删除数据透视表

下面是我们可以用来从 Python 中的 Excel 工作表中删除数据透视表的最短可靠模式。只需复制粘贴它,更改文件名,就可以了。

步骤1:导入Aspose.Cells模块。

导入所需的模块以开始使用 Excel 文件。

从 aspose.cells 导入工作簿

步骤 2:加载 Excel 文件。

使用 Workbook 类加载包含数据透视表的现有 Excel 文件。

工作簿 = 工作簿(“pivot_table_example.xlsx”)

步骤 3:访问包含数据透视表的工作表。

选择保存数据透视表的特定工作表。

工作表 = workbook.worksheets[0]

步骤 4:访问数据透视表集合。

每个工作表都有一组数据透视表。访问它以执行删除等操作。

数据透视表 = 工作表.数据透视表

步骤5:删除数据透视表。

您可以通过索引删除特定的数据透视表。例如,要删除第一个数据透视表:

数据透视表=工作表.数据透视表[0]

ivot_tables.remove_pivot_table(pivot_table)

步骤6:保存清理后的文件。

删除数据透视表后,写入新文件,以便我们随时可以返回到原始文件。

工作簿.save(“pivot_table_deleted.xlsx”)

就是这样。几行代码和数据透视表已经成为历史。

完整示例:如何使用 Python 从 Excel 工作表中删除数据透视表

请在下面找到完整的代码示例,显示如何使用 Aspose.Cells 删除数据透视表:

如何在 Python 中从 Excel 工作表中删除数据透视表

为什么使用 Aspose.Cells 进行数据透视表管理?

Aspose.Cells 不仅可以帮助您删除数据透视表,还可以让您创建、自定义和刷新它们。这就是为什么它是 Excel 自动化的理想选择:

无需安装 Microsoft Excel 即可工作
支持所有 Excel 格式,包括 XLSX、XLS、XLSB 和 CSV
精确处理数据透视表、图表和公式
实现数据处理任务的大规模自动化
与基于 Python 的数据管道轻松集成

如果您的目标是自动化数据分析和管理,Aspose.Cells 是一个强大且可靠的选择。

需要免费许可证吗?

Aspose 提供免费的临时许可证,可解锁完整的 API、无水印且无行数限制。立即从许可证页面获取它。之后,将许可证文件放到脚本旁边并使用以下命令加载它:

lic = 许可证()
lic.set_license(“Aspose.Cells.lic”)

免费的附加资源

探索与 Python 中的 Excel 自动化相关的更多有用指南和代码示例:

官方文档
Aspose.Cells for Python API 参考
免费在线 Excel 转换工具
开发人员教程和示例
总结

当您使用 Aspose.Cells for Python 时,从 Excel 工作表中删除数据透视表非常简单。借助 Aspose.Cells,此过程高效且完全自动化,甚至无需打开 Excel。它非常适合通过 Python 管理大量 Excel 数据的开发人员和分析师。您只需几行代码即可清理工作表、自动执行重复的清理任务或准备 Excel 文件以进行新分析。现在您已经知道如何使用 Python 删除 Excel 中的数据透视表,您可以更有效地管理报表并保持工作簿井井有条。

你被困在某个地方了吗?请随时访问我们的免费支持论坛。 Aspose 团队通常会在几个小时内回复。

另请参阅
将 TXT 文件转换为 CSV
Excel 中的 HTML
Excel 中的数据验证
CSV 到 Pandas 数据框
JSON 到 Pandas 数据帧
NumPy 到 Excel
Excel 到 NumPy

Leave a Reply

Your email address will not be published. Required fields are marked *